Fixed a bunch of clippy suggestions
[kaka/rust-sdl-test.git] / src / teststate.rs
index 5ea97bb..3437164 100644 (file)
@@ -115,10 +115,9 @@ impl AppState for TestState {
     fn leave(&mut self) {
     }
 
-    fn handle_event(&mut self, _event: Event) -> Option<StateChange> {
-       match _event {
-           Event::MouseMotion { x, y, .. } => self.mouse = point!(x, y),
-           _ => {}
+    fn handle_event(&mut self, event: Event) -> Option<StateChange> {
+       if let Event::MouseMotion { x, y, .. } = event {
+           self.mouse = point!(x, y);
        }
        None
     }